I see this is due to preconditioner, but could you explain shortly what particularly causes this problem? It's not obvious to me.
Thanks. On 09.01.2012 17:36, Matthew Knepley wrote: > On Mon, Jan 9, 2012 at 10:31 AM, Alexander Grayver > <agrayver at gfz-potsdam.de <mailto:agrayver at gfz-potsdam.de>> wrote: > > I have tested default GMRES+ILU(0) solver for problem of size > ~200000 and I observed that both convergence rate and accuracy > degrade when I increase number of processes. > E.g., number of iterations almost doubles when going from 1 to 4 > processors. > > I noticed that ILU(0) is somehow represented by sequential > matrices internally and feel that this might be a reason? > > > The default is Block Jacobi+ILU(0) and GMRES(30) which will definitely > degrade as the number of > processes is increased. You would need to use an optimal > preconditioner like Multigrid if you want > a constant number of iterates. > > Matt > > Regards, > Alexander > > > > > -- > What most experimenters take for granted before they begin their > experiments is infinitely more interesting than any results to which > their experiments lead. > -- Norbert Wiener -------------- next part -------------- An HTML attachment was scrubbed...
